MOTOGP » Independence Day seventh for Edwards

The leading American during Saturday’s Independence Day qualifying session at Laguna Seca was Monster Yamaha Tech 3’s Colin Edwards, but the 35-year-old - who injured his finger in a morning fall - could only manage seventh.
